Define tolerability endpoints as rigorously as efficacy endpoints
Trials report side effects as a table of percentages that hides how long they lasted, how bad they felt and whether people stopped treatment. Tolerability should be measured with defined endpoints and a decision rule, like efficacy.
Protocols pre-specify tolerability estimands under ICH E9(R1): time to first dose modification, cumulative patient-reported symptom burden (PRO-CTCAE), treatment discontinuation for toxicity, and a toxicity-over-time summary, with hypotheses and analysis plans. Regulators include a tolerability summary in the label, and dose-optimisation decisions reference it.
